#36a840 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#36a840 is composed of 21.2% red, 65.9% green and 25.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.9% yellow and 34.1% black. It has a hue angle of 125.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 43.5%. #36a840 color hex could be obtained by blending #6cff80 with #005100.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#36a840 color description : Dark moderate lime green.

#36a840 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#36a840 has RGB values of R:54, G:168, B:64 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 3582016.

Shades and Tints of #36a840

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020502 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#36a840

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#69756a is the less saturated color, while #03db16 is the most saturated one.
